> > git magic tricks happened, and Zeeshan's geoclue2 work has been merged
> > into geoclue master on freedesktop.org.
> > 
> > Version was bumped to 1.99.0 (leading the way to a real "geoclue 2"
> > release). This first version is a tech demo for the new API, and is used
> > by the GNOME Maps application.
> > 
> > The next version will move IP geolocation client and server code from
> > geocode-glib to geoclue proper, and we'll enable Wi-Fi geolocation.
> > After that, support for 3G modems will be worked on, using
> > ModemManager's recently released 1.0 API.
